Start your holiday decorating with Creatively Christmas! Filled with over 35 hands-on projects, creative and easy craft, gift and decorating ideas for every skill level. Follow popular designer and lifestyle blogger Jennifer Rizzo on a rustic, vintage, handmade journey through the yuletide season. Enjoy an approachable and relaxed style to real Christmas decorating, ending with a tour of homes decorated for the holidays such as a restored country cottage, a vintage farmhouse, and converted polo pony barn. Learn how to make your own beautiful decorations, such as the Sparkly Doily Banner, Snowball Jingle Bells, Reindeer Tea Towel, and more. Grab a hot glue gun and pom-poms and enjoy page after page of glittery and festive projects.

272 pages, Paperback

First published October 7, 2014

Christmas is a fun time of year when people like to enjoy time with friends and families. It's also a time for many to turn their homes into winter wonderlands with decorations and treats. This book looks at some cute and easy ways to make your home look beautiful and inviting for the holiday season. Full of fun and easy crafts, this book will help fill you with inspiration to have a creative Christmas!

I love the projects and pictures in this book. The crafts use a lot of everyday things in interesting ways. I particularly loved the use of old cheap figure skates as a garland. What a fun way to celebrate winter! Another of my favorite projects was the ornaments made from old stamps. They turned out absolutely beautiful and appear to be very cost effective as well. Many of the projects in this book seem like they can be made on the cheap yet still look expensive. That is a really great approach to take.

At then end of the book there are beautiful pictures of homes decorated for the season. These pictures were really inspiring to me. Using crafts like the ones found in this book, the homes looked very inviting and well decorated but not too formal. They were places I thought would be a fun place to celebrate the holiday season. Definitely check this book out for some fun ideas. I think a lot of them could even be done with younger members of your house. Some of these would also make very cute gifts. I'm ready for the Christmas season with some awesome ideas now!
